Output 3924d49192a5ad24425bc5ecc384bf5086194bc2de905281c504032c32eb6187:15

value
2328513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dafbfc35e518f7b613950a499581548e9ab34d9 OP_EQUAL
address
3Bgz7iK1ZoAa9Hj6S2KCFfoQcNHwjZiE9Y
transaction
3924d49192a5ad24425bc5ecc384bf5086194bc2de905281c504032c32eb6187
spent
true